Pakistan has secured a place in the Super Four of the Asia Cup 2025. In the match played on September 17th, Pakistan defeated the UAE by 41 runs. This defeat marked the end of the UAE's journey in the tournament.
Batting first in the match, Pakistan, thanks to the batting of Fakhar Zaman and Shaheen Afridi, set a target of 147 runs for the UAE. In response, the UAE collapsed for just 105 runs. After the defeat, UAE captain Mohammad Wasim pointed out the team's weaknesses.
What did Captain Mohammad Wasim say after the defeat?
In fact, during the post-match presentation, UAE captain Mohammad Wasim said,
"I would like to credit our bowlers for restricting them to a low score. But we lost the match due to our batting. Despite losing three wickets in the power play, we were in a good position, but wickets kept falling after the 15th over. The middle order should have taken responsibility. It was a good experience. We played against teams like India and Pakistan and learned a lot, which we will apply in future competitions."
It should be noted that this Pakistan-UAE match started an hour late because the Pakistani team refused to play the match at 6 pm. However, the Pakistani team later arrived for the match.
UAE captain Mohammad Wasim dismissed concerns about the delay in the match and the India-Pakistan handshake controversy. He clearly stated that his team's full focus is on cricket. Wasim said,
"We came to play, with a plan. Whether the match started at 6:30 or 7:30, we were ready. That's the organizers' business, not ours."
Regarding the relationships within the team, he emphasized that for him, there is no Indian or Pakistani. Wasim said, "We all play and live like a family. We all represent the UAE together."
Teams India and Pakistan qualified from this group, while the UAE and Oman were eliminated. The India-Pakistan teams will once again face off on September 21st.
What's the state of the Asia Cup 2025 Points Table?
Despite the victory over the UAE, Pakistan failed to reach the top spot in Group A. Pakistan qualified for the Super Four stage by winning two of their three matches so far in the tournament. Pakistan currently has four points, but India remains on top due to a better net run rate.
Meanwhile, Sri Lanka tops the Group B points table, having won both of their matches so far. Their net run rate is +1.546. Bangladesh is in second place with two wins and one loss. Afghanistan is in third place with one win.
